## Understanding How the 8 Seater Golf Cart for Sale Works
The 8 Seater Golf Cart is a versatile vehicle designed for transporting groups in various settings, such as golf courses, resorts, and large properties. At its core, the functioning of these golf carts relies on several key components and advanced technologies that work together to create an efficient and user-friendly mode of transport.
### Key Components and Working Mechanisms
1. **Chassis and Frame**: The chassis serves as the foundational structure, providing stability and support for the entire vehicle. Made from lightweight materials like aluminum or reinforced steel, it ensures both durability and ease of handling.
2. **Electric Drive System**: Most modern 8 Seater Golf Carts are powered by electric motors, which draw energy from rechargeable batteries. This electric drive system reduces emissions, minimizes noise pollution, and offers smooth acceleration. The use of high-capacity lithium-ion batteries enhances efficiency, allowing for longer operational ranges between charges.
3. **Control Electronics**: The control system includes an advanced electronic controller that regulates the power flow from the batteries to the motor. This technology ensures responsive acceleration and deceleration while also providing features such as regenerative braking, which recycles energy back into the batteries during stopping.
4. **Suspension System**: Proper suspension is vital for a comfortable ride, especially in varied terrains. Most 8 Seater Golf Carts come equipped with independent front and rear suspension systems that provide excellent stability and shock absorption, enhancing passenger comfort.
5. **Steering and Braking**: Typically, these carts feature a rack-and-pinion steering system for precise maneuverability. The braking system often includes disc brakes, offering reliable stopping power, essential for safety, especially when fully loaded with passengers.
### Advanced Technology in Modern Manufacturing
The manufacturing process for 8 Seater Golf Carts incorporates advanced technology that plays a crucial role in ensuring quality and efficiency. Computer-Aided Design (CAD) software allows engineers to create precise models and simulations, optimizing the vehicle's design before production starts. Automated assembly lines further enhance efficiency by reducing human error and speeding up the production process.
For example, a supplier may utilize robotic arms to handle heavy components during assembly, streamlining operations and minimizing the risk of injury to workers. Such technological integration has transformed traditional manufacturing methods, resulting in a more agile and cost-effective production environment.
### Practical Applications
8 Seater Golf Carts find utility not only in recreational settings but also in commercial applications, such as airport shuttles, amusement parks, and large corporate campuses. The ability to transport multiple passengers comfortably and efficiently makes them an ideal solution for various transportation needs.
